Sour Cream Apple Pie


This has been the easiest apple pie I've made. The recipe is simple and doesn't have too many different ingredients.

Sour Cream Apple Pie Recipe:
1 cup sour cream
3/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ons of fl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 egg
2 cups of peeled and sliced apples
pie crust

Beat all of the ingredients together except the apples. Add the apples and mix. Place the apple filling into an uncooked pie shell. Bake at 400 degrees for 25 minutes.

Topping:
Mix 1/2 cup of sugar, 1/3 cup of flour and 1/4 cup of butter. Make a crumble and sprinkle on top. Bake the pie for 20 more minutes.

You can also omit the topping and make this dual crust pie. You can adjust it how you like.
